Signs A Pipe Needs Relining

If you’re not sure whether or not your pipes need relining, here are the signs to watch for:

  • Water leakage
  • Bad odors coming from your drains
  • Gurgling noises coming from your drains
  • Slow drainage or clogs

Can You Reline Pipes That Have Bends In Them?

It is a great no dig solution to repair damaged pipes that have bends in them. The process of pipe relining creates an entirely new pipe inside that pipe. This means that you won’t have to remove the old pipe and can fix it without digging up your yard or driveway.

The difficulties of a pipe-relining job increases with more bends within the pipe. Our team of experts have lined many sewer lines that have bends.

While it is not easy, it’s not impossible and we’ve got the knowledge and expertise to get the job done right.

Will Sliplining Stop Roots From Trees From Entering Pipes?

Yes trenchless pipe relining solutions could help in stopping tree roots from entering your sewer. Sliplining makes a new pipe inside the old one, which helps to close any openings, cracks or holes that may allow tree roots to access.

Additionally, regular maintenance and cleaning of your sewer line can also help to prevent tree roots from entering.

Can Collapsed Pipes Be Relined?

We are unable to reline pipes that have collapsed. If you have a collapsed pipe it’s likely that you’ll need repair of the pipe completely. If you’re not sure what the damage is to your pipe, we can come out and do an inspection for you.

Will Pipe Relining Alter Pipe Flow?

There is usually no decrease in the pipe’s flow due to pipe relining. Relining pipes can often increase your flow through the pipe as it creates the new smooth surface for water to flow through.

How Long Has Pipe Relining Been Around?

Pipe relining was used for many years with the first documented case occurring in 1854. It wasn’t until the early 2000s that it began to become more popular.

The technology of pipe relining is utilised all over the world as an effective method of repairing leaks or damaged pipes, without having to remove them and replace them entirely. There are many different types of pipe relining solutions that are available dependent on the kind of pipe used and the severity to which the pipe is damaged.

For instance, there’s spot pipe relining St Ives Chase, which is used to fix small leaks and structural pipe relining, which is used for more severe damage. No matter what type of pipe relining is utilised however, the goal remains the same: fixing the pipe without having to replace it in totality.
